Problems solved by technology

[0004] However, during the assembly process, due to errors in the assembly process of the light guide plate and the plastic frame, it is inevitable that there will be an assembly gap between the light guide plate and the plastic frame, and because the plastic frame itself has a certain thickness, this is inevitable. It will increase the thickness of the backlight module, thereby increasing the overall thickness of the liquid crystal display device, which cannot meet the mainstream needs of the market.
In addition, the existing backlight module requires more components and complex structure, which increases the manufacturing cost; moreover, the assembly process of the plastic frame and the light guide plate is relatively cumbersome, and the assembly efficiency is low

Abstract

The invention provides a backlight module. The backlight module comprises an optical membrane, a light guide plate, a reflection piece and first adhesive tape. The optical membrane is arranged in the light guide plate. An open groove is formed in the edge of the lower surface of the light guide plate. The open groove is used for containing the first adhesive tape. The peripheral edge of the reflection piece adheres to the side, opposite to the optical membrane, of the light guide plate through the first adhesive tape. The reflection piece is fixed to the light guide plate through the first adhesive tape. The invention further provides a display. By means of the backlight module, the optical membrane and the reflection piece are fixed under the condition that no rubber frame exists, and therefore back plates, rubber frames and other parts in existing backlight modules are omitted, the overall thickness of the backlight module can be reduced, and the narrow-edge frame design is achieved. In addition, the backlight module is simple in structure, and therefore the manufacturing cost is reduced, and the assembly process of the whole backlight module is made more convenient and rapid.

Description

technical field [0001] The invention relates to the field of light-emitting display, in particular to a backlight module and a display having the backlight module. Background technique [0002] With the continuous development of backlight display technology, liquid crystal display devices such as liquid crystal displays (LCDs) have been widely used in electronic products such as mobile phones, digital cameras, and personal digital assistants (PDAs) as display components. With the narrowing of the frame of electronic products and the continuous advancement of technology in the liquid crystal industry, the large size of LCD screen display and the thinning of the frame have become more and more mainstream demands in the market. [0003] As an important component of a liquid crystal display device, the backlight module has become a trend of framed design.
